fix(toolintent): exempt list_dir from reference-exists + rejection-loop breaker

Greenfield discovery/analyst stages thrashed on plane-2 REFERENCE_EXISTS
rejections: the model listed a not-yet-created dir (e.g. frontend/), got
hard-BLOCKED every round, and burned MAX_TOOL_ROUNDS without progress.

- New ToolCapability.DIRECTORY_LIST; ListDirTool declares it alongside
  FILE_READ. ReferenceExistsRule now exempts directory enumeration (a
  listing of an absent dir truthfully reports empty; only hallucinated
  file *reads* still fail loud). Dispatch stays on capability, not name.
- Stage-agnostic rejection-loop breaker in the tool loop: after 3 rounds
  where every tool call is rejected (BLOCKED/ERROR) with no success,
  force the model to produce its output. Covers JSON-emitting stages the
  read-loop breaker (file_written-only) never protected.
